Asset Summary by Major Class
Menu Path: Fixed Assets > Reports > Fixed Assets Reports > Asset Summary by Major Class
Use this option to generate a summary of the total assets' net of depreciation for each major class. This report is necessary for Management Discussion and Analysis. It shows totals for the current and prior years broken out by governmental and business-type activities.
Generate the Capital Asset Summary by Major Class Report
Choose the Asset Summary by Major Class page.
Choose the Fiscal Year. The report compares the selected year's totals with those of the prior year.
Select the Rounding Factor the system should apply to the report's dollar amounts. The system expresses amounts in terms of the decimal place you select and rounds the totals to the decimal place immediately lower than the one you choose:
N - No Rounding - Amounts are not rounded in the report. The system shows the exact totals in terms of dollars and cents.
- T - Thousands - Totals display in terms of thousands of dollars. They are rounded to the nearest hundred. For example, $1,364,793 rounds to 1364.8.
- M - Millions - Totals display in terms of millions of dollars. They are rounded to the nearest hundred thousand. For example, $1,364,793 rounds to 1.4.
Click OK.
Specify how to generate the report, then click OK. The report's default file name is assetsbyc.rpt.
